1. Laser Power and ‌Engraving Speed

One⁤ of ​the ​most critical factors ‍to consider when choosing a plastic ⁣laser ⁢engraver is the laser⁢ power. Laser power determines the strength and intensity‌ of ‍the ‍laser⁣ beam,⁤ which ultimately ‍affects​ the depth and quality ⁣of the engraving ⁤on⁣ the‌ plastic‍ material. Higher laser power⁢ will⁤ allow you to engrave thicker ⁣plastics⁢ efficiently and produce faster⁤ results. However, higher laser​ power also comes with a⁤ higher price tag, so⁤ it's essential to balance your needs with your budget.

Another important​ factor to consider is the engraving ⁤speed of the machine. Faster engraving speed can significantly increase your productivity and efficiency,‍ especially if you⁣ have large batches of plastic materials ⁤to ⁣engrave. Look for a plastic laser engraver that offers ​a good balance between​ laser⁣ power and engraving speed to meet your specific requirements.

2. Engraving⁣ Area and Bed Size

When choosing a plastic laser ‍engraver, it's crucial to ⁣consider the size‌ of the engraving ‌area⁤ and⁣ bed size. The engraving area ‍determines‍ the maximum size of the plastic ⁤material that you ​can⁤ engrave. If‌ you work with large pieces ⁤of plastic, such as signage or display ⁢products, you'll​ need ⁤a machine ⁤with a larger⁢ engraving‌ area ​to accommodate these materials.

Additionally, ⁤the⁢ bed size of the⁣ laser ⁢engraver‍ refers to ‌the physical dimensions⁢ of the⁤ machine's ‍working‌ area. Make⁢ sure to consider the bed size in⁤ relation to your workspace ‍and ⁤the size of the plastic materials‍ you plan⁣ to engrave. A ⁤machine with a larger bed size⁤ can handle larger pieces of‌ plastic and provide⁢ greater flexibility in ‍terms of the types of projects you can undertake.

  • Consider the size ⁤of the​ plastic materials you plan to‍ engrave
  • Choose a machine ⁤with⁣ a ​bed size⁤ that fits⁢ your workspace and ​project needs

3.⁤ Software Compatibility⁤ and Connectivity

Another⁣ crucial factor to consider when choosing the best ⁣plastic‌ laser engraver is ​the software compatibility and connectivity options⁣ of the machine. The software used ⁤with the​ laser engraver plays a significant ‍role in the​ design⁤ and customization ‍of‍ the engraving, so it's essential ‍to choose ⁣a‌ machine ⁢that is compatible with the software ⁣you prefer to use.

Make sure to ‍check if​ the ⁢plastic laser engraver supports popular ⁤design software​ such as CorelDRAW, Adobe Illustrator, or AutoCAD. Additionally, consider⁢ the connectivity ⁣options of the machine, such as USB, Ethernet, or WiFi. A machine ⁣with versatile connectivity options‍ will allow you to easily⁤ transfer files and designs from your computer to ⁢the laser engraver,‍ making the engraving process more⁤ efficient ‍and convenient.

  • Check ⁢software ​compatibility with ‍popular ‌design ‌programs
  • Consider ⁢the connectivity ⁢options of the machine‌ for ​easy file transfer

FAQs

Q: What laser⁤ power is suitable‍ for ⁢engraving plastic materials?

A: When engraving plastic materials, a laser power of ​30-60⁤ watts is typically sufficient for most applications. However, the‍ required laser power may vary ‌depending‍ on the thickness ⁤and type ⁣of plastic material you ⁣are engraving.

Q: ⁢Can I engrave colored‌ plastics‍ with a plastic laser⁢ engraver?

A: Yes, you⁤ can ‍engrave colored plastics ‍with⁣ a laser ⁣engraver. The‌ laser beam will remove the colored ⁢surface layer to reveal the natural ​color of the plastic​ underneath, creating a contrasting and⁢ vibrant engraving.

Q: How do I maintain ⁣and ⁤clean⁢ a plastic laser‍ engraver?

A: To maintain and ⁣clean a plastic laser engraver, ​regularly clean the lens⁣ and mirrors with ​a gentle cleaning solution and a soft‌ cloth. Keep the machine's ventilation system ‌clear of debris⁣ and dust ⁣to ensure​ proper airflow and cooling.
